Welcome to the Scrubjay pipeline! Scrubjay strips EXIF metadata (GPS, device serials, timestamps) from every image uploaded to the Fernvale portal before storage. For your review: scrubbing runs in an isolated worker, and originals are discarded after verification. Config lives in worker/.env — SCRUB_LEVEL, KEEP_ORIENTATION, and QUARANTINE_BUCKET are the main knobs. The worker also signs its audit log entries so tampering is detectable, and the signing material is configured on the line right below QUARANTINE_BUCKET:

sealed setting: ARCHIVE_KEY3=c1f

### Q: Does the template caching layer affect security review scope?

Glyphline compiles templates to an in-memory cache on first render, which is where most of the performance gain comes from. The cache key includes the template hash and the sandbox policy version, so a policy change invalidates stale entries automatically. No user input is ever interpolated into compiled bytecode; values are bound at render time through the escaping layer. If you want the cache-key derivation notes or the threat model, request them from the rendering team.

alerts address for kafof-bagag: kasael@olvarqdyn.corp

## Onboarding: Turnwell Counter Service

For the weekly eng sync: Turnwell counts turnstile events at Harrowfield Arena and publishes gate totals every ten seconds. New joiners get read access by default. Writes to the calibration table require the sealed config store, which locks after any unclean shutdown — this bit us twice last quarter, so know the procedure. Unsealing is a one-command operation from the gate-side console and should be demoed at each new hire's first sync. The command prompts for the recovery passphrase below.

recovery phrase for bajog-kahif: wenael-ulawyn

Quarrel's legacy ORM layer is being split into a thin query builder and an explicit mapper. Support impact: slow-query tickets should drop once lazy-load chains are gone, but connection pool behavior changes during the migration window. Expect brief pool exhaustion warnings; they self-heal. Escalate only if retries exceed the configured ceiling. Migration-phase pool and retry settings are as follows.

tuning table, kawep-tawif:
CAPS = {
    "olidor": 80,
    "belion": 7,
    "quenys": 225,
    "druox": 839,
    "fraath": 482,
}